Newly renovated ranch house with all the comforts of home! House sleeps up to 12 people. Featuring three separate bedrooms and three bathrooms. Master bedroom offers two queen beds and private full bath. Two other bedrooms each featuring a queen bed. Family room includes two sets of bunk beds. There is a full kitchen with a stove, refrigerator, microwave, and dishwasher. Pots, pans, and utensils are provided. House also features a washer and dryer, two wood-burning fireplaces, deck/patio, and gas grill!
Guests are welcome to bring their horses as well. Indoor/outdoor shelter and pens are available for just $25 per horse, per night. Certified hay is also available.

We stayed at the Custer Ranch house with another family. There were 11 of us and we were more than comfortable! Beautiful grounds, beautiful views of the hills in the distance. The inside of the house was well laid out, and the decor was so charming! This house is very roomy, and we were delighted that there was a whole lower level that we could use as "the kids quarters", so the adults could have quiet time after bedtime. The house was very well maintained, and the interior was absolutely clean and spotless. We were pleasantly surprised to find out that a cleaning person came daily and tidied up and made beds. We weren't expecting that, and it was lovely. The first day we arrived, there were really heavy rains, and unfortunately some wetness in the basement followed (only a very small area in a corner). We called, and someone came out right away and happily took care of the problem. All the staff we encountered at the Game Lodge (this is where the house is rented and maintained through) was helpful and pleasant. The house is only a few short miles outside the entrance to Custer National Park, and it was so conveniently located to all major attractions. It was nice to spend busy days out seeing and doing things, and then come back to such a nice house to relax and unwind. The kitchen was well stocked with utensils, except it does need to have a large frying pan. We can't wait to come back next summer, and will be staying at the Custer Ranch house again, without hesitation!
